About The Team

Join the Partnerships Conversions Product team, leading a major modernization program to revolutionize how credit card portfolios convert to Capital One. This high-impact role involves:

  • Owning the strategy to develop and deliver features that make Conversion services Agentic AI-ready, supporting future conversions across Partnerships and the Enterprise.
  • Building next-generation software to simplify and accelerate conversions for customers and the business.
  • Leading a team of Product Managers to drive key outcomes and experiences for the Discover backbook conversion program.

This role offers significant exposure to leadership and the opportunity to influence major results impacting Capital One’s Partnerships business and beyond. Ideal for those passionate about product leadership, modern technology, and driving business efficiency.

Pay

The minimum and maximum full-time annual salaries for this role are listed below by location. Salaries for part-time roles will be prorated based on agreed-upon hours. Incentives may include performance-based cash bonuses and/or long-term incentives (LTI), which could be discretionary or non-discretionary depending on the plan.

  • Chicago, IL: $182,500 - $208,300 (Sr. Manager, Product Management); $149,800 - $171,000 (Manager, Product Management).
  • McLean, VA: $200,700 - $229,100 (Sr. Manager, Product Management); $164,800 - $188,100 (Manager, Product Management).
  • Richmond, VA: $182,500 - $208,300 (Sr. Manager, Product Management); $149,800 - $171,000 (Manager, Product Management).

Candidates hired to work in other locations will be subject to the pay range associated with that location, with the actual salary reflected in the offer letter.
